- Russia will be building more nuclear power plants abroad than any other country
- Has orders for construction in twelve countries
Originally appeared at Russia & India Report
Russia has the world’s biggest portfolio of orders for the construction of nuclear power plants abroad, which totals $300 billion, Sergey Kiriyenko, the director of the state atomic energy corporation Rosatom said on Friday at a meeting with the country's president, Vladimir Putin.
"We have orders for 30 nuclear power-generating units in twelve countries," he said. "I mean the agreements that have already been signed and have firm guarantees."
"Another ten projects are in the phase of negotiations and discussions," Kiriyenko said.
"This is the biggest portfolio of orders in the world," he said.
